Transaction 251ea19214a9b0576073924666e7c40d0c397da5d35228c23aeca1a1e4bf7ac1

1 Input
2 Outputs
  • 251ea19214a9b0576073924666e7c40d0c397da5d35228c23aeca1a1e4bf7ac1:0
  • value  1726579
    address  38y5bWYemm5oVEeBTwHa99A1yaFcWqV6Mg
  • 251ea19214a9b0576073924666e7c40d0c397da5d35228c23aeca1a1e4bf7ac1:1
  • value  3656141
    address  3FaWh1NkKsocNmkdibt86J57JEnMASeKST